Nylon's inherent properties, including high tensile strength, excellent abrasion resistance, and good impact strength, make it ideal for components subjected to friction and stress. Its low coefficient of friction also contributes to smooth operation in moving parts. This material is well-suited for manufacturing wear pads, guide rails, and custom-machined parts requiring resilience and longevity under significant load.

| ❌ Mistake | ✅ Correct Approach |
|---|---|
| Using the wrong saw blade, leading to melting or chipping. | Employ a saw blade specifically designed for cutting plastics, with a fine tooth pitch to minimize heat buildup and ensure a clean edge. |
| Inadequate clamping, causing vibration and inaccurate cuts. | Use robust clamps to firmly secure the Nylon sheet, ensuring stability throughout the cutting process and preventing workpiece movement. |
